Attention, Blooms, especially those who regularly ride the LRT-1.
You may now spot the eight beloved members of BINI while commuting on the rail line.
According to a Facebook post by LRT-1 Light Rail Manila Corporation, photos of the P-pop girl group are now featured on the handgrips of LRT-1’s fourth-generation trains.
The initiative adds a splash of color to the daily commute, allowing passengers to see their favorite BINI members whether seated comfortably or holding onto the handgrips during rush hour.
The LRT-1 operator said the project was initiated in lieu with fans of the group and serves as part of the promotional campaign for the upcoming BINI Signals World Tour 2026.
The world tour is set to kick off in the Philippines on June 20.
Following the Philippine leg, the group is scheduled to perform in several countries, including the United States, Australia, Canada, Singapore, and New Zealand, among others.
The tour is expected to conclude on November 15.
